20 men take 15 days to finish some work. 24 women can
finish the same work in 20 days. If the ratio of efficiencies of each man and woman is p:q, respectively, then find the value of (p + q) given that 'p' and 'q' are both co-primes.Solution
Let efficiency of each man be 'm' units/day and that of each woman be 'w' units/day
ATQ:
20 X 15m = 24 X 20w
Or, (m/w) = (8/5)
So, p = 8 and q = 5
So, required value = 8 + 5 = 13
